Can anyone recommend the cheapest way to get a plan with quality cell coverage that can be applied to most unlocked phones. I make very few calls and use Google Voice with hangouts for all my calling. I only need less than 500mb per month of data to cover my data needs. I've been using Freedompop but the clarity of the calls is poor.
^ Tracfone has a Bring Your Own Phone (BYOP) program. Not sure how comprehensive that is today, if the "most unlocked phones" stipulation applies but you could research whether anyone is using their service with any particular phone.
While that is very inexpensive, it doesn't get you remotely close to 500MB/mo. data. They do have data refill cards but you'd have to do the math to figure out your total addt'l cost based on data usage.
I would assume most tracfone users keep mobile data turned off until they really need it and rely on wifi most of the time.
